The Atlanta Hawks are soaring without their star player. Rookie Zaccharie Risacher is a major reason why. His confident play is powering a surprising team resurgence.

This new momentum comes despite the absence of Trae Young. The star guard is sidelined with a knee injury. The team has responded with a collective effort and a renewed defensive focus.
Team-First Approach Delivers Dominant Victory
Atlanta’s recent 133-100 win over the Sacramento Kings was a showcase. Seven different Hawks players scored in double figures. Jalen Johnson led the way with a near triple-double.
Risacher contributed a efficient 15 points. His athletic dunk in the third quarter blew the game open. The performance highlighted the team’s impressive depth and unselfish play.
According to ESPN, the Hawks’ assist ranking has climbed to fourth in the league. This ball movement is creating high-percentage shots for everyone. The offense is thriving through shared responsibility.
Defensive Intensity Becomes New Identity
The most significant change is on the defensive end. The Hawks have transformed into a top-tier defensive unit. They currently rank fifth in defensive rating.
This stifling defense was on full display against the Kings. They forced difficult shots and capitalized on turnovers. The team’s commitment on that end has become their foundation.
Analysts from The Athletic note the team’s improved communication and scheme. Players like Risacher use their length to disrupt passing lanes. This collective effort is winning games.
Opportunity Awaits Against Struggling Jazz
The Hawks now look to extend their streak against the Utah Jazz. Utah has struggled with consistency on both ends of the court. Their offensive efficiency ranks near the bottom of the league.
This matchup favors Atlanta’s current style of play. Their defensive pressure could force the Jazz into mistakes. A fourth consecutive win is within reach to close the road trip.
